What is an Arizona transfer death deed?
An Arizona transfer death deed is a legal document that allows property owners in Arizona to transfer their real estate to beneficiaries upon their death without going through probate. This deed simplifies the transfer process, ensuring that beneficiaries can take ownership of the property efficiently.
